L'America divisa ne' suoi principali stati di nuova projezione.
Map shows settlements and political divisions for North and South America, islands in the Pacific, New Zealand, and the western edge of Spain and Africa; route taken by Captain James Cook in 1768-71. Includes notes on New Zealand and the Northwest portion of the Americas and illustrated cartouche. Relief shown by hachures. Scale [ca. 1:60,000,000].

Carta generale dell'America Settentrionale.
Map shows mid-nineteenth century geography, cities, and political borders in North America. Includes text in Italian regarding statistics on land area, population, land acquisitions by the United States, and information on mineral deposit sites and geologic formations. Texas is shown as part of the United States. Relief shown by hachures. No scale indicated.

Nuovo Mappa-Mondo fisico sulla projezione di Mercatore, indicante le nuove scoperte fatte al Polo dal Cap. Parry, dell' incisore Stucchi, 1830.
Map shows indigenous peoples, major cities, physical features, continental boundaries and a boundary line for the islands comprising Oceania. Inset: "Elevazione delle principali montagne della Terra disegnata dietro le opere di Humboldt" [Elevation of the main mountains of the earth based on the works of Humboldt]. Relief shown pictorially and by profile in inset. Scale not given.
